The L&T Lead will oversee, coordinate and drive the delivery of excellent teaching and learning across the faculty, ensuring academic staff deliver a high-quality educational experience to students and that GBS meets the expectations of its regulators and awarding bodies for the quality of its learning, teaching and assessment.
They will have oversight of teaching quality, with a specific focus on observing and upskilling existing academic staff to assure a consistently high-quality academic experience for students. As a focused project, this work will run alongside and in the context of the usual teaching observation and enhancement activities of the Centre for Academic Excellence.
The postholder will ensure that academic staff deliver effective teaching to our students, recognising our particular student demographic and their learning needs, and will manage the development, implementation and review of training and development initiatives that are aligned with GBS strategic priorities in learning and teaching and the student experience. The role will particularly suit candidates with experience of working with mature learners from underrepresented communities, who can bring their practical knowledge of teaching and learning, curriculum development, and student-centred approaches to improve the classroom experience of learners.
ROLE and RESPONSIBILITIES:
Assess the pedagogical skills of lecturers through regular classroom visits and assessments of teaching .
Support lecturers to bridge gaps in their pedagogical knowledge and practice through structured interventions and one-to-one support, including modelling effective classroom strategies, assessment s and use of feedback.
Support, with the Centre for Academic Excellence, the development of teaching resources, curriculum materials, and assessment tasks that promote critical thinking, applied learning, and academic rigour across the programmes.
Contribute to the development of a teaching environment that promotes outstanding learning outcomes for students.
Maintain and operate appropriate processes for enhancing and assuring the quality and standards of learning and teaching in the faculty in accordance with GBS policies, national benchmarks and professional/regulatory requirements (where appropriate).
Oversee audit and monitoring processes and documentation specific to the project.
Promote innovation and professional development in learning, teaching and assessment.
Draft reports and contribute to documentation on learning and teaching activities, including progress on enhancement initiatives.
Share and embed examples of good practice in pedagogy, including approaches drawn from FE and HE.
Foster a culture of quality enhancement across the faculty including the promotion of innovation in learning and teaching and sharing of best practice
Support the delivery of staff development sessions in teaching, learning and assessment.
